Uncle Junior's poker buddy just hit the jackpot. Ken Leung — whose memorable turn as Uncle Junior's mentally unstable protégé on The Sopranos last season turned many a head in Hollywood (mine included) — is joining the cast of Lost next season, sources confirm to me exclusively. The rumor is that Leung will be playing the recurring role of Russell*, a brilliant mathematician who is capable of great insights and has a tremendous knowledge across various scientific fields. He's expected to first turn up in February's season premiere.Non-Sopranos fans may know Leung from his role as Kid Omega in Brett Ratner's franchise killer, X-Men: The Last Stand. * May not be the character's real name.
